Metformin and alogliptin belong to the classes of drugs called biguanides and DPP-4 inhibitors, respectively. Possible side effects of metformin can include digestive symptoms like nausea, diarrhea, and abdominal discomfort.There is generally no problem with taking both metformin and alogliptin for the same health problem, as they have different mechanis of action and can complement each other in controlling blood glucose levels.NoI would teach Mrs. Sweet about the importance of taking her medications exactly as prescribed, and to inform her healthcare provider of any changes in her symptoms or any side effects she experiences. Reasons for the differences between Mrs. Sweet's and gradma's prescriptions:I would teach Mrs. Sweet about the importance of taking her medications exactly as prescribed, and to inform her healthcare provider of any changes in her symptoms or any side effects she experiences. Metformin and alogliptin belong to the classes of drugs called biguanides and DPP-4 inhibitors, respectively. They work by improving insulin sensitivity and reducing glucose production in the liver, respectively. Possible side effects of metformin can include digestive symptoms like nausea, diarrhea, and abdominal discomfort. Alogliptin can cause hypoglycemia (low blood sugar) if the patient's diabetes is not well-controlled, and may also cause nausea and headache.There is generally no problem with taking both metformin and alogliptin for the same health problem, as they have different mechanisms of action and can complement each other in controlling blood glucose levels. In order to meet compliance with Occupational Health and Safety (OHS) regulations, certain information and documentation must be provided to each contractor.
The following are the most crucial items that must be included:
Induction All contractors must receive a comprehensive induction that includes the following information: The company's OHS policies and procedures; the risks and hazards associated with the job; the methods of managing those risks and hazards; the location and use of emergency exits, first aid equipment, and emergency procedures; and the company's expectations in terms of OHS compliance. Job Descriptions and Safe Work Method Statements (SWMS)Contractors must be given clear job descriptions outlining the scope of work, expected outcomes, and any specific hazards that may be encountered.
Safe Work Method Statements (SWMS) must also be created to identify the specific risks and how they will be controlled, monitored and reviewed. Insurance All contractors must have their own insurance, including public liability insurance, to cover any losses or damage that may occur as a result of their work. Evidence of insurance coverage must be provided to the company. Permits and Licenses in some cases, contractors may be required to have special permits or licenses to complete specific tasks.
If this is the case, evidence of permits and licenses must be provided to the company before work begins. Site Rules and Regulations Contractors must comply with all of the site rules and regulations, which may include the use of personal protective equipment, specific work hours, or rules regarding the use of hazardous materials. The company must provide these rules to the contractors and ensure that they understand them before work begins.
In conclusion, providing contractors with the necessary information and documentation will help ensure compliance with OHS regulations. This will create a safer working environment and reduce the risk of accidents and injuries.

Answer: The presence of iron in hemoglobin is important to investigators because it can provide useful information for medical diagnosis and forensic investigations.In medical diagnosis, the iron in hemoglobin helps healthcare providers assess a patient's blood oxygen levels and screen for conditions such as anemia, sickle cell disease, and thalassemia. Iron-deficiency anemia, for example, is a common condition caused by insufficient iron in the body, which affects the production of hemoglobin and can lead to low oxygen levels and fatigue.In forensic investigations, hemoglobin can be used as a tool to determine the presence of blood at a crime scene. The iron in hemoglobin makes it possible to detect blood even in small amounts using a chemical test called the Kastle-Meyer test. This test involves adding a solution of phenolphthalein and hydrogen peroxide to a sample, which reacts with the iron in hemoglobin to produce a pink color. This can help investigators locate and analyze evidence, such as blood stains or spatters, to help solve crimes.

You are about to give a speech to a group of 100 people. Your Sympathetic nervous system division is especially active as you notice butterflies in your stomach, a dry mouth, and sweaty palms.
The Sympathetic nervous system describes a common physical experience often referred to as stage fright or performance anxiety. It is a natural response to a perceived threat, in this case, speaking in front of a large group of people. The physical symptoms, such as butterflies in the stomach, dry mouth, and sweaty palms, are the result of the body's fight or flight response, which prepares the body to respond to perceived danger. This response is triggered by the release of hormones, such as adrenaline, Sympathetic nervous system which increase heart rate, breathing, and sweaty palms. It is a normal experience for many people and can be managed through techniques such as deep breathing, visualization, and positive self-talk. With preparation and practice, stage fright can be reduced and the individual can become more confident in public speaking.
